Sobhita Dhulipala to Rashmika Mandanna: Stylish blouse designs inspired by South Indian actresses

The significance of saree blouse designs

Saree blouse designs have played a crucial role in representing the cultural diversity in India. From exploring different styles and patterns that reflect the cultural heritage of the region, the art and structures also matter. Blouse designs from South India often feature intricate temple motifs and traditional embroidery; however, in recent years, with the emergence of the entertainment industry, the design details have seen a slight evolution with more modish and bold structurisation taking place. Let’s take a look at 5 stunning blouse designs worn by South Indian actresses that have brought the best of both worlds.

2/6

Sobhita Dhulipala

Stealing the spotlight with her stunning grace, Sobhita took us back to her Tara Khanna era and wore a breathtaking red saree with a sleeveless iconic golden blouse. Exuding timeless charm with a sleek modern twist, her flawless plain red drape took a step back as the stunning golden high-neckline halter blouse carried the whole look. Created from intricate beading and statement jewellery, it eliminated the need for any additional accessory and stood as the hero of the hour.

Samantha Ruth Prabhu

You know it’s going to be a ballistic look when it’s the vision of Kresha Bajaj, carried by none other than Samantha Ruth Prabhu. Taking our breath away from time to time, Samantha draped a shiny grey-hued pleated saree with an embellished corset blouse featuring glittering underwire detailing that had notes of being iconic and everything. Completing the look with a cape and studded frills on the end, she conquered this contemporary look with utmost grace and poise.

Rashmika Mandanna

Rashmika seems to be effortlessly making her way into the fashion world and has been serving looks like a pro. Her ethnic wardrobe is no less than a dream with iconic pieces that are perfect for all occasions. During the promotions of her superhit film ‘Pushpa 2’, Rashmika uplifted her traditional styling and wore a black pleated latex saree with the pallu carried underneath her off-shoulder statement blouse, which looked absolutely stunning.

Raashi Khanna

Making us swoon more every time with her presence on the camera, Raashi Khanna’s fashion lookbook is no less than a Pandora’s box. The diva looked glamorous in a black printed fusion saree look featuring a glazing metallic golden border with silver detailing on the main bodice. She teamed it with a black strapless corset-style blouse featuring minimal floral motifs and a statement sweetheart neckline.

Trisha Krishnan

Always making the crowd go gaga over her fashion sense, she’s the epitome of grace and charm in the Tollywood film fraternity, with people adoring her sense of traditional fashion. For an event, the diva was once seen draping an ice blue and silver embroidered saree with an elegant sweetheart neckline blouse featuring sleek full sleeves, which looked no less than a dream.
